Royal Botanical Gardens, Kew.
The herbarium of the East India Company, the Wallich herbarium is kept at Kew. Although a
considerable part of the East India Company Herbarium is made up of materials gathered by
Wallich himself, during his stay in Calcutta he received a large number of specimens and whole
herbaria from other collectors, such as Bélanger's specimens from Armenia and Persia,
Borstow's from Nagpur, Marshall's from Aurungabad, Prince's from Singapore. This herbarium
has been consulted by many botanists. (Hooker, Bentham, etc.).
